The image depicts an outdoor procession or gathering in Homs, Syria, featuring approximately two dozen individuals, predominantly young females, dressed in light beige scout-style uniforms with green and yellow neckerchiefs. These individuals are holding aloft solid-colored flags on poles, primarily white, orange, red, and dark purple. Some participants wear white headscarves; others have dark, uncovered hair. In the background, the prominent structure is the Grand Theater of Homs (Palace of Culture), a large, light-colored building characterized by a curved, wave-like facade and vertical architectural fins. A central, upper recessed area of the building shows visible damage. To the right of the theater, another building is partially obscured by large banners, one of which clearly displays the green, white, and black horizontal stripes with two red stars, identifying it as the Syrian national flag. String lights are visible strung across the upper portion of the frame. The ground surface is paved. The scene is illuminated by natural daylight.
